In August, Sonora, Mexico experiences a warm and humid climate, with average temperatures peaking at a maximum of 30°C (86°F) and dipping to a minimum of 15°C (59°F). The month is characterized by significant precipitation, totaling 227 mm (8.9 in), typically spread across 24 days, making it one of the wetter periods of the year. With an average humidity level of 87%, the atmosphere can feel quite muggy, adding a tropical essence to the desert landscape. August in Sonora, Mexico, marks a significant transition in precipitation patterns, showcasing a notable uptick with 227 mm (8.9 in) of rainfall spread over 24 days. As summer continues, the region experiences a surge in moisture, following June's peak of 340 mm and preceding September's even higher 314 mm. In August, Sonora, Mexico, experiences a significant rise in humidity, peaking at an impressive 87%. This marks a continuation of the upward trend from previous summer months, where humidity varied between 69% in June and 82% in July. August's high humidity levels mirror those of September, stabilizing the climate as the region transitions toward the wetter months of fall. Following this peak, humidity remains consistently elevated into the autumn, with values holding steady at 88% from October through December. In August, Sonora, Mexico experiences a notable UV Index of 13, classified as extreme, with a burn time of just 10 minutes. This month continues the trend of consistently high UV levels, peaking throughout the summer with values reaching 14 in July and September. In Sonora, Mexico, the likelihood of enjoying sunny weather in August dips to a modest 21%, making it one of the less sunlit months of the year. This trend follows a gradual decline from the relatively brighter conditions seen in early months like February (60%) and March (58%). As summer progresses into June and July, the chance of sunshine takes a noticeable plunge, reflecting the region's unique climate patterns. Following August, sunny prospects remain diminished through September (17%) before showing signs of recovery in October (34%).
